The Southern point of the region its in a beautiful Park of the Wilson pormontory. After a lighthouse on the way there we entered the park where (if u r lucky and u r coming at the right time)u can see all sort of animals in their wild life. We spotted few Kangaroos, a couple of rabbits, one little Kidna (kind of porcupine) no Koala this time and plenty of Birds.. Then u can choose among different paths bringing u to pristine beaches or view points on hills or cliffs on the sea. The weather is still mild and doesnt make [View Full Entry]

Long Bank Holiday weekend for Easter so we dashed off to Philip Island, luckly enough the weather was awesome and obviously the Ocean is always the Ocean! We had to wait on the beach till 7 pm to get to see the first penguins rushing off the water to go back to their burrows. It's kind of a protected park so we couldn't take any pics but inside the "Museum". ciao [View Full Entry]
